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led and dedicated Physical Therapy Technician to join our team at Therapy Partners Group. As a Physical Therapy Technician, you will play a vital role in providing exceptional patient care and supporting our physical therapists in delivering high-quality treatment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Preparation and Maintenance
    • Prepare treatment rooms for patients by following established protocols and procedures.
    • Ensure a clean and safe working environment by maintaining a high level of organization and adhering to infection control guidelines.
  • Patient Care and Support
    • Assist patients with physical therapy treatment, including applying ice or heat packs, helping patients onto exercise equipment, and monitoring motion.
    • Provide information and answer questions to patients in a professional and courteous manner.
  • Administrative and Support Tasks
    • Record and maintain accurate patient notes and records.
    • Assist with laundry and linen management to ensure a clean and hygienic environment.
  • Equipment and Supply Management
    • Ensure the proper functioning of physical therapy equipment by completing routine maintenance tasks.
    • Manage and maintain a sufficient supply of equipment and materials.
  • Communication and Teamwork
    • Communicate effectively with physical therapists, patients, and other staff members to ensure seamless care and support.
    • Collaborate with the team to achieve shared goals and objectives.
Requirements
  • Education and Experience
    • Bachelor's degree in Kinesiology or a related field.
    • Prior experience in customer service or a related field.
  • Skills and Abilities
    •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
    •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information.
    • Organizational and time management skills to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ines.
    •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ment and adapt to changing situations.
Working Conditions

This role requires prolonged standing, bending, and stretching. The ability to lift and move equipment and supplies is also necessary. A normal range of hearing and vision is required to perform the duties of this position.
